【Node.js】REPL(リプル) (Read-Eval-Print Loop)

  • このエントリーをはてなブックマークに追加

REPL(リプル) (Read-Eval-Print Loop): Node.jsの対話型コンソール環境で、コードを入力し実行結果を即座に表示することができる。

このREPL(リプル)って名前は本日2023年7月2日(日)に初めて聞いたわ。



nodeコマンドでREPL(リプル)画面に入ることができる。
console.log(“hello”);とするとこの実行結果とconsole.logの戻り値undefinedが返ってくる。


C:\node\sample8>node
Welcome to Node.js v18.15.0.
Type ".help" for more information.
> console.log("hello");
hello
undefined
>

うーん。REPLを使うNode.jsのUdemy講座とかは見たことないな。REPLは使わなくても問題ない気がする。ただ、「node」コマンドでREPL画面に入ることと、REPL画面から抜ける方法は覚えておくべき。

Windows10のコマンドプロンプトでREPL画面から抜ける方法
Ctrl + c
Ctrl + d
.exit
一部のREPL環境では.quitでもREPL画面から抜けられるらしい(未確認)。


C:\node\sample8>node
Welcome to Node.js v18.15.0.
Type ".help" for more information.
> console.log("hello");
hello
undefined
> .exit

C:\node\sample8>node
Welcome to Node.js v18.15.0.
Type ".help" for more information.
>

C:\node\sample8>node
Welcome to Node.js v18.15.0.
Type ".help" for more information.
>
(To exit, press Ctrl+C again or Ctrl+D or type .exit)
>

C:\node\sample8>
  • このエントリーをはてなブックマークに追加

SNSでもご購読できます。

コメントを残す

*